Property Market in NE61 6

Analysis of recent market data reveals that the NE61 6 postcode area, encompassing Morpeth and Pegswood, has experienced a modest decline of -0.9% in house prices over the last twelve months, which translates to a -4.6% change after accounting for inflation. This places the area slightly below the national average growth but still represents a functional market with consistent transaction activity. Land Registry data confirms approximately 201 sales in this postcode over the past 24 months, suggesting roughly 100 sales in the most recent year.

The picture becomes more nuanced when examining specific sub-postcodes within NE61 6. The NE61 6TF sector around the northern fringes of Morpeth has shown particular resilience, with prices up 8% on the 2021 peak. In contrast, the NE61 6FR area has experienced more significant pressure, with prices down 20% on the previous year and now sitting 6% below their 2021 peak. These sector-level variations highlight the importance of local knowledge when pricing your property and choosing an agent who understands your specific neighbourhood's trajectory.

Detached properties in NE61 6 command an average of £435,088 according to Zoopla data, while semi-detached homes average £211,938 and terraced properties sit around £207,538. Flats represent the most affordable entry point at an average of £141,800. This spread across property types indicates a market that caters to diverse buyer segments, from first-time purchasers looking at one-bedroom flats to families seeking spacious detached homes. Understanding which price band is most active in your specific location can help you time your sale optimally.

What's Selling in NE61 6

Analysis of current listings reveals that three-bedroom properties dominate the NE61 6 market with 35 active listings, representing the most popular choice for families and professionals alike. Four-bedroom homes follow closely with 31 listings, indicating strong demand from buyers seeking more spacious accommodation. Two-bedroom properties account for 25 listings, while the higher end of the market sees eight five-bedroom homes and four six-bedroom properties currently available, the latter averaging around £2.9 million.

New build activity in NE61 6 remains relatively limited compared to some neighbouring areas, though Zoopla and Rightmove do list new-build properties in the broader NE61 area. Some properties in the NE61 6GE sector were sold as new builds during 2021-2022, suggesting development has occurred in recent years. However, the majority of the housing stock appears to comprise older properties, with sales records dating back to the late 1990s and early 2000s indicating a mix of period and modern construction. This older stock profile means that RICS Level 2 surveys are particularly valuable for buyers in this area, as properties over 50 years old often present issues related to damp, roof condition, and outdated electrical systems.

The price distribution across the market shows that the £300k-£500k band is the most active, with 28 listings currently available. The £200k-£300k segment follows with 26 properties, while properties under £200k account for 27 listings across the lower price bands. The premium market, with properties over £750,000, shows 14 listings, indicating continued demand for high-value properties in this desirable Northumberland location.

Area Character and Local Insight

NE61 6 encompasses the historic market town of Morpeth, known for its elegant architecture, independent shops, and excellent transport connections to Newcastle upon Tyne. The town centre features a mix of Georgian and Victorian properties, reflecting its heritage as the county town of Northumberland. Pegswood, a smaller village within the postcode area, offers a more residential character with good local amenities and easy access to the wider region. The area benefits from the River Wansbeck running through it, adding to the scenic quality of the locality.

Transport links in NE61 6 make it particularly attractive to commuters. Morpeth railway station provides regular services to Newcastle, with journey times of approximately 25 minutes, and onward connections to other major cities. The A1 trunk road runs close to the area, providing straightforward road access to the north and south. For residents working in Newcastle or the wider Tyneside region, NE61 6 offers an attractive balance of rural charm and urban accessibility that continues to drive demand from professional buyers.

The local economy benefits from Morpeth's role as a service centre for Northumberland, with healthcare, education, and retail sectors providing employment. The town hosts a weekly market and various annual events that contribute to community life. Schools in the area include Morpeth Chantry Middle School and King Edward VI School, both of which serve families considering the educational facilities when purchasing property. The combination of historical character, practical amenities, and strong transport connections makes NE61 6 an enduringly popular location for buyers seeking quality of life in Northumberland.

Online vs High-Street Agents in NE61 6

Sellers in NE61 6 can choose between traditional high-street estate agents with physical offices in Morpeth and online agents offering fixed-fee services. The decision between these models often comes down to the level of personal service required versus cost considerations. Traditional agents like Brunton Residential, who currently command 25.9% of the market with 28 active listings at an average price of £436,040, provide face-to-face consultations, physical branch presence, and dedicated property marketing. Their local offices mean they can host viewings directly and build relationships with prospective buyers in the area.

Rook Matthews Sayer represents another strong high-street option in Morpeth, holding 15.7% market share with 17 listings averaging £275,820. Their pricing profile suggests they handle more affordable properties, which can be advantageous if your property falls in this segment and you want an agent with proven experience at that price point. Signature, with 8 listings at an average of £298,750, occupies the mid-market segment and offers another traditional option for sellers seeking personal service. These established agents typically charge percentage-based fees of around 1-2% plus VAT.

Online agents including Yopa and Purplebricks operate in NE61 6 with lower fee structures, typically charging fixed fees between £999 and £1,999. Yopa currently has 2 listings in the area at an average price of £297,500, while Purplebricks shows 2 listings at £126,250. These agents can offer cost savings for sellers willing to manage aspects of the sale themselves or who have straightforward properties that may not require intensive marketing. The choice depends on your property type, your preferred level of involvement, and whether you value the hands-on expertise that local high-street agents bring to negotiations and viewings.

How to Choose the Right Estate Agent

1

Research Local Market Presence

Look at how many active listings each agent has in NE61 6. Agents with strong inventory numbers demonstrate market confidence and buyer interest. Brunton Residential, for example, leads with 28 listings, indicating significant market exposure across Morpeth and Pegswood.

2

Compare Asking Prices

Check the average asking prices agents achieve. Some agents like Sanderson Young handle premium properties averaging £1.1 million, while others like Pattinson focus on more affordable segments at £237,990. Choose an agent whose existing portfolio matches your property type and price point.

3

Request Free Valuations

Get at least three independent valuations from different agents. This gives you a realistic asking price range and allows you to compare the agents' professionalism and market knowledge directly. Most agents in NE61 6 offer this service free of charge.

4

Understand Fee Structures

Traditional agents typically charge 1-2% plus VAT, while online agents offer fixed fees. Consider whether you need the personal service of a high-street agent or whether a lower-cost online option suits your situation and property type.

5

Check Contract Terms

Ensure you understand sole agency versus multi-agency agreements. Sole agency typically runs for 8-16 weeks, while multi-agency commands higher fees but provides broader marketing reach. Negotiate terms that protect your interests and timeline.

6

Review Marketing Strategies

Ask about photography quality, virtual tours, Rightmove and Zoopla presence, and social media marketing. Properties with professional marketing packages typically attract more viewings and achieve better prices in the competitive NE61 6 market.

Pro Tip

Don't automatically choose the agent offering the highest valuation. Our data shows that overvalued properties can languish on the market, selling for less than if priced correctly from the start. Always compare at least three agent opinions and ask for their comparable evidence.

Price Analysis by Bedrooms

The bedroom count significantly influences both pricing and buyer interest in NE61 6. Three-bedroom properties represent the heart of the market with 35 listings averaging £281,197, making them the most commonly available and sought-after property type. These homes appeal to growing families and professionals seeking space without premium pricing, and they typically sell relatively quickly given consistent demand.

Four-bedroom homes command an average of £514,190 across 31 listings, attracting buyers willing to pay more for additional space and flexibility. The premium five-bedroom segment shows 8 listings averaging £1,005,625, while the rare six-bedroom properties average £2.9 million, indicating a smaller but active market for executive homes. At the other end of the spectrum, one-bedroom properties average just £96,667 across 3 listings, representing the most accessible entry point for first-time buyers in NE61 6.

Two-bedroom properties average £188,399 across 25 listings, positioning them as the second most common option after three-bedroom homes. This segment attracts first-time buyers, downsizers, and investors, making it a competitive market segment. Understanding where your property sits in this bedroom distribution can help you price competitively and identify which agents have proven success in your specific category.

Getting the Best Price

Achieving the best price for your property in NE61 6 starts with accurate pricing based on current market conditions. With prices in the broader NE61 6 area showing a -0.9% annual decline and significant variation between sub-postcodes, pricing strategies must be tailored to your specific location. Properties in resilient sectors like NE61 6TF may warrant more ambitious pricing, while those in softer areas like NE61 6FR may require more competitive positioning to attract buyers.

Agent selection plays a crucial role in price achievement. Agents with strong local presence and market knowledge can position your property effectively against comparable listings. Brunton Residential's dominant 25.9% market share suggests they have significant buyer interest flowing through their portfolio, while Rook Matthews Sayer's focus on more affordable properties may connect you with a different buyer demographic. The right agent should demonstrate understanding of your property's unique selling points and have a proven track record in your price range.

Negotiating agent fees is often overlooked but can save thousands of pounds. While traditional agents typically charge 1-2% plus VAT, there may be room for negotiation, particularly if you can demonstrate competing quotes. Some agents offer tiered packages or reduced rates for sole agency agreements. Remember that the fee percentage applies to the final sale price, so even a small reduction can represent significant savings on higher-valued properties. Always get fee structures in writing and understand what services are included before signing any agreement.
